Fare Share Membership is Ownership
Members are the lifeblood of Fare Share. They provide the co-op with equity, labor, vision, and governance. In fact, members collectively own the co-op. Membership is open to everyone and it's easy to sign up. Whether you're a year-round or seasonal shopper-or even a summer visitor--everyone is welcome at Fare Share.
There is a one-time equity fee, currently $20, and annual $10 dues. Fare Share members attend semi-annual membership meetings and can serve on committees throughout the year. Patronage refunds are distributed when surplus occurs. New members attend introductory meetings held the 4th Wednesday of every month. Benefits of Membership
Volunteering
Want to learn to run a cash register? Repack bulk goods? Take inventory? Organize a stockroom? Help with fundraising? Fare Share needs and welcomes members who can volunteer. Members who volunteer receive a 10% discount for four hours of work a month on most store items. See a staff member for more information.
